付録 C: 予約語

この付録には、このCOBOL言語において予約されている語をすべて列挙する。以下に示す表に は、どのコンパイラ指令を使用するとどの予約語が使用可能となるか、を示してある。

C.1 凡例

74 ANSI 74標準の予約語
85 ANSI 85標準の予約語
I2 ISO 2000 標準(ドラフト)の予約語
OS OSVS COBOL の予約語
VS(2) VS COBOL II リビジョン 2の予約語
VS(3) 特に断わりがない限り、VS COBOL II rev 3、IBM LE COBOL/370 及び IBM COBOL for MVS & VM の予約語
VS(4) 特に断わりがない限り、VS COBOL II rev 4、IBM LE COBOL/370 及び IBM COBOL for MVS & VM の予約語
XO X/Open定義の一部としての予約語
MFER Early Release 構文の一部としての予約語
MFn MF(n)指令を使用したときの予約語
MFOO MFOO指令を使用した時の OO構文の一部としての予約語
MSn MS(n)指令を使用したときの予約語
RM RM指令を使用したときの予約語
C370 VS COBOL IIを含まない、IBM LE COBOL/370 リビジョン 2 及び IBM COBOL for MVS & VM の予約語
DVS DOSVS COBOLの予約語

C.2 MF 互換性指令

MF(1) LEVEL II COBOL、LEVEL II COBOL/ET 及び Professional COBOL
MF(2) MF(1)にMicro Focus VS COBOL Workbenchバージョン1.2の追加機能を 加えたもの。
MF(3) MF(2)にMicro Focus VS COBOL Workbenchバージョン1.3と2.0、 Professional COBOLバージョン2.0、Micro Focusバージョン1.5の追加機 能を加えたもの。
MF(4) MF(3)にMicro Focus COBOL/2バージョン1.1、Microsoft COBOL™バー ジョン3.0、IBM COBOLバージョン2の追加機能を加えたもの
MF(5) MF(4)にMicro Focus COBOL/2バージョン1.2、Micro Focus COBOL/2 Workbenchバージョン2.3の追加機能を加えたもの。
MF(6) MF(5)にMicro Focus COBOL/2バージョン2.4、MicroFocus COBOL/2 Workbenchバージョン2.4の追加機能を加えたもの。
MF(7) MF(6)にMicro Focus COBOL/2バージョン2.5、MicroFocus COBOL/2 Workbenchバージョン2.5の追加機能を加えたもの。
MF(8) MF(7)にMicro Focus COBOLバージョン3.0、MicroFocus COBOL Workbenchバージョン3.0の追加機能を加えたもの。
MF(9) MF(8)にMicro Focus COBOLバージョン3.1、MicroFocus COBOL Workbenchバージョン3.1の追加機能を加えたもの。
MF(10) MF(9)にMicro Focus COBOLバージョン3.2、MicroFocus COBOL Workbenchバージョン3.2の追加機能を加えたもの。
MF(11) MF(10)にMicro Focus NetExpress 3.0の 追加機能を加えたもの

C.4 文脈依存語表

以下は文脈依存語で、これらは、指定の方言が選択される時に、指定の言語構造の予約語として扱われる。 文脈依存語が、一般形式の中で使用可能な場所で使われる場合は、キーワードとして扱われる。 そうでない場合は、利用者語として扱われる。

ALIGNED USAGE 句 I2
ARITHMETIC OPTIONS 段落 I2
ATTRIBUTE 報告書記述項 及び SET 文 I2
AUTO 画面記述項 I2, XO, MF3, MS2
BACKGROUND-COLOR 画面記述項 I2, XO, MF3, MS2
BACKGROUND-COLOUR 画面記述項 I2, MF3
BELL 画面記述項 及び SET 属性 文 I2, X0, MF3, MS2
BLINK 画面記述項 及び SET 属性 文 I2, XO, MF3, RM, MS2
CENTER COLUMN 句 I2
CYCLE EXIT 文 I2, MF7
EOL 画面記述項の ERASE 句 I2, XO, MF7, RM
EOS 画面記述項の ERASE 句 I2, XO, MF7, RM
ERASE 画面記述項 I2, XO, MF3, RM, MS2
EXPANDS REPOSITORY段落の CLASS 句 及び INTERFACE 句 I2
FOREGROUND-COLOR 画面記述項 I2, XO, MF3, MS2
FOREGROUND-COLOUR 画面記述項 I2, MF3
FOREVER RETRY 句 I2
FULL 画面記述項 I2, XO, MF3, MS2
HIGH ACCEPT 文 及び DISPLAY 文 RM
HIGHLIGHT 画面記述項 及び SET 属性 文 I2, XO, MF3, MS2
IGNORING READ 文 I2
INITIALIZED ALLOCATE 文 I2
INTRINSIC REPOSITORY 段落の関数指定 I2
LC_ALL SET 文 I2
LC_COLLATE SET 文 I2
LC_CTYPE LOCALIZE 句 及び SET 文 I2
LC_CURRENCY LOCALIZE 句 I2
LC_MESSAGES SET 文 I2
LC_MONETARY SET 文 I2
LC_NUMERIC SET 文 I2
LC_TIME SET 文 I2
LOCALE ALPHABET 句、PICTURE 句、SET 文 及び 特殊名(SPECIAL-NAMES) 段落 I2
LOCALIZE OPTIONS 句 I2
LOW ACCEPT 文 及び DISPLAY 文 RM
LOWLIGHT 画面記述項 及び SET 属性 文 I2, XO, MF7
MANUAL LOCK MODE 句 I2, MF1, MS2
MULTIPLE LOCK ON 句 all dialects
NONE DEFAULT 句 I2
NORMAL STOP 文 I2
NUMBERS COLUMN 句 及び LINE 句 I2
ONLY ALLOW 句、SHARING 句 及び SHARING 句 I2, MF11
PARAGRAPH EXIT 文 I2, MF7
PREVIOUS READ 文 I2, MF3
RECURSIVE プログラム名(PROGRAM-ID)段落 I2, C370
RELATION ERROR 句 I2
REQUIRED 画面記述項 I2, XO, MF3, MS2
REVERSE ACCEPT 文 及び DISPLAY 文 RM
REVERSE-VIDEO 画面記述項 及び SET 属性 文 I2, XO, MF3, MS2
SECONDS RETRY 句 I2
SECURE 画面記述項 I2, XO, MF3, MS2
SIGNED USAGE 句 I2
STEP OCCURS 句 I2
STRONG TYPEDEF 句 I2
SYMBOL CURRENCY 句 I2
UCS-2 ALPHABET 句 I2
UCS-4 ALPHABET 句 I2
UNDERLINE 画面記述項 及び SET 属性 文 I2, XO, MF3, MS2
UNSIGNED USAGE 句 I2
UTF-8 ALPHABET 句 I2
UTF-16 ALPHABET 句 I2
YYYYDDD ACCEPT 文 all dialects
YYYYMMDD ACCEPT 文 all dialects
